Let E be a real q-uniformly smooth Banach space, which is also uniformly convex (for example, L-p or l(p) spaces, 1 < p < infinity), and C be a nonempty bounded closed convex subset of E. Let T : C -> C be a k-strictly asymptotically pseudocontractive map with a nonempty fixed point set. A hybrid algorithm is constructed to approximate fixed points of such maps. Furthermore, strong convergence of the proposed algorithm is established.
